請大大們幫我解題!!<< >>

1.變大寫:

寫一個 C 程式

從標準輸入輸入1個英文字元,輸出其大寫字元

輸入範例:

a

輸出範例:

A

2.判斷最大最小值

請撰寫一程式讀進5個整數,然後印出最大值與最小值

輸入範例:

5 3 2 6 8

輸出範例:

最大值8

最小值2

請大大們幫我解題!!

已更新項目:

3.字串與ASCII:

寫一個 C 程式

從標準輸入輸入1個字串,輸出其前三個字元及其ASCII值

輸入範例:

Apple

輸出範例:

A 65

p 112

p 112

4.變小寫:

寫一個 C 程式

從標準輸入輸入3個英文字元,輸出其小寫字元

輸入範例:

A

B

C

輸出範例:

abc

2 個已更新項目:

輸出範例:

abc

修改為:

輸出範例:

a b c

3 個已更新項目:

a b c 之間有空格

1 個解答

評分
  • 1 0 年前
    最佳解答

    //CODE NO. 1

    #include<stdio.h>

    main()

    {

    char a;

    while(scanf("%c",&a)!=EOF)

    {

    a-=32;

    printf("%c",a);

    puts("");

    }

    scanf(" ");

    }

    //CODE NO. 3

    //不須排列,用if比較

    #include<stdio.h>

    main()

    {

    int n,a,b,c,max,min;

    while(1)

    {

    n=5;

    max=0;

    min=999999999;

    while(n--)

    {

    scanf("%d",&b);

    if(b>max)

    max=b;

    if(b<min)

    min=b;

    }

    printf("最大值: %d\n最小值: %d\n",max,min);

    }

    scanf(" ");

    }

    參考資料: 我保證絕對沒有BUG BY:EOP
還有問題?馬上發問,尋求解答。